以单机模式部署Redis,打造最大QPS(单机redis最大qps)
分布式集群
Redis作为一款轻量级的高性能Key-Value内存数据库,现已经成为Redis集群技术领域的黄金标准之一,集群技术的建立可以极大的提升Redis的性能和能力。单机模式是Redis集群技术部署中最基本的搭建模式,通常情况下,单机模式下的Redis可以处理高达1000QPS以上的请求。
在部署Redis集群前,首先要判断硬件网络状况,确保Redis服务器可以连接到外网,即内网IP和外网IP必须都是可用的。同时,服务器的IO等硬件设备也是非常重要的,需要确保系统足够的存储,以及处理数据的速度和网络带宽。
接下来就是安装Redis,可以从官网上直接下载源码,然后使用make编译安装,编译安装完成后就可以开始配置Redis了,在项目中需要使用哪些配置,可以根据实际情况来进行评估。比如当前需要达到最大QPS,这时需要调整Redis的相关配置,如增加内存容量,调整请求频率,以及调整accept_timeout_等,都可以有效改善Redis服务器的性能。
为了确保Redis服务器的高可用性,建议使用redis-sentinel服务作为故障转移组件,当Redis服务出现故障时,可以自动将连接转移到故障恢复的节点上,从而保证系统的稳定性。
单机模式部署Redis集群是一个非常有效的方式,可以有效解决Redis的可扩展性和故障恢复技术问题,从而实现最大QPS分布式集群技术。